Titanium Dioxide (TiO₂) Nanopowder/Nanoparticles – Rutile, Purity: 99.5+%, Size: 200 nm


Titanium Dioxide (TiO₂) Nanopowder in the rutile phase with an average particle size of 200 nm is a widely used nanomaterial known for its excellent UV-blocking and photocatalytic properties. This white nanopowder is highly suitable for industrial applications where durability, light scattering, and sterilizing performance are essential. With a purity of 99.5+%, this form of TiO₂ is favored for large-scale commercial uses.


Technical Properties:

Property Value
Particle Size (nm) 200
Purity of Rutile (%) 99.5+
CAS Number 13463-67-7
Color White
Specific Gravity (g/cm³) 4.1
Bulk Density (g/cm³) 1.1
Specific Surface Area (m²/g) 19
Loss at 105°C (%) 0.6
Oil Absorption (cm³/100 g) 18
Water Demand (cm³/100 g) 25

Applications:
Rutile-phase Titanium Dioxide (TiO₂) nanoparticles are extensively used across multiple industries due to their UV protection, optical clarity, and surface reactivity:

  • Coatings & Paints: Provides opacity, whiteness, and UV resistance in architectural, automotive, and industrial coatings.

  • Plastics & Polymers: Used as a pigment and performance additive in polymer products for enhanced weatherability and thermal stability.

  • Construction Materials: Incorporated in cements, tiles, and concrete products for self-cleaning and air-purifying surfaces.

  • Water Treatment: Functions as a photocatalyst for the decomposition of organic contaminants in wastewater and air purification systems.

  • Optical Applications: Enhances reflective and refractive properties in films, windows, and other light-sensitive components.

  • Modified Applications: Can be doped with metals or coated with silica/alumina for specialized uses in catalysis, electronics, and sensors.
